Back around the late 80s maybe early 90s A friend of mine had moved to Pascagoula, Mississippi, to work for Ingalls Shipbuilding. They got a contract to build Corvette Naval vessels for the Israeli Navy. He told me the tech manuals for maintaining the ship's equipment were written in English and translated by computer into Hebrew. He also told me they hired rabbis to proofread the Hebrew and make Corrections.
Apparently the Chinese aren't using proofreaders or at least not using good ones.
